    You haven't lived until you try Bourbon in your sweet potatoes at Thanksgiving! Of course, I make a few adjustments to this recipe, as we have changed a lot culinary-wise since 1969 (first printing). I use fresh sweet potatoes instead of canned, and I cut way back on the sugar (1/4 cup instead of 1). If you don't like marshmallows, well, just leave them off. I would enjoy a lot of butter-sautéed pecans on top, myself! The first time I made this I used Maker's Mark Bourbon, and I haven't used anything else since!
